T. Greenwood is an American novelist who has been writing literary fiction since her debut, Breathing Water, in 1999. Her novels often explore family relationships, personal loss, and the hidden tensions in small communities. She has published 16 novels over a career spanning more than 25 years.
Greenwood’s work tends toward emotionally intense storytelling, with books like Rust & Stardust drawing on real events and Keeping Lucy examining social issues through a deeply personal lens. She continues to write and publish regularly, with The Still Point appearing in 2024 and Everything Has Happened scheduled for 2026.
